Use Validation at Create Purchase Order stage.

I have created a validation to ensure that a limited range of GL accounts are used with a certain Internal Order type.
The majority of costs hitting these orders will come from Purchase Orders. 
The Validation seems to work, stopping things at the goods receipt stage.  However, I was wondering if its possible to stop the problem any earlier?  Ideally, I would like the error displayed at the Purchase Order create stage.  Is it possible to get it to check the GL and Order Nr in the Account Assignment at that stage, so the problem is eliminated at source?

Hi Graham,
This can be possible.If you want to validate at create PO stage either you use user exit or BADI or Enhancement Spots to validate.This can be done by ABAPER.You can take help from them.
I have done before in BADI.But this is very critical.because if the code is not correct it may affect in the standard program.first debug the standard code and find out the exact point.
May be you will find in some user exits.If not then go for BADI or Enhancement Spot.

    Please follow the oss note 800335
    V2 Update terminations in Purchasing transactions after upgrading or installing AFS 5.0 release.
    Other terms
    AFS, LIS, MIGO, ME22N, OLI3, S433, S431
    Reason and Prerequisites
    AFS Purchasing infostructure S431 is no longer used. S433 is the valid infostructure for the release AFS 5.0.
    Solution
    Please do the following.
    For customers upgrading to AFS 5.0 only:
    > Rebuild Infostructure S433.
    - Goto transaction: OLI3 (Statistical Set up of Infostructures)
    - Info structure to be compile: S433
    - Specify the 'Name of run'.
    - Execute.
    > Please also follow the instructions given below.
    For both Upgrade and Non-upgrade Customers:
    > Create the report 'ZDELS431'.
    - Transaction: SE38
    - Give Program name as ZDELS431.
    - Create (F5).
    - Title : 'Program to delete S431'.
    - Type  : 1 (Executable Program).
    - Status: T (Test Program).
    > Copy the program text from the note and paste in the program.
    > Save and activate the program.
    > Execute the report for all clients in Update mode.
      (Two check-boxes will appear: P_ALL_CL, P_UPDATE.
       Please check both of them).
    This report will delete all the references to infostructure S431.

  • Price not picking while creating purchase order

    hi all,
    i have created a pricing procedure and assigned to the vedor, but while creating purchase order the material price is not picking up.if i use the standard one the price is picking up. can anyone explaing any setting iam missing.
    regards
    thyagarajan

    Hi
    In your pricing procedure
    For the condition type Automatic Gross price PB00, you have assigned am Access sequence.
    <b>Access sequence</b>: An access sequence is a search strategy by means of which the system searches for valid records in various condition tables. It consists of one or more accesses. The sequence of accesses controls the priority of the individual condition records among each other. Through the accesses, the system is told where to look first and where to look next for a valid condition record in each case.
    Once the pricing procedure triggers, System looks for the valid condition recorrd for the condition type PB00 as per the priority listed in Access sequence.
    Example: If purchase info record is the first priority and you maintained the Info record then system picks the price from Info record into PO.
    If no valid condition record found then it will trigger PBXX Manual Gross price condition in PO and ask to enter the price manually.This is called condition technique.
    So check whether you maintained the Condition record for PB00 or not?

  • Create purchase order automatically from Sales order.

    Hi,
    I have ticked  Create purchase order automatically check box in item category TAS and TAB but still not able to generate Purchase Order automatically.???
    any clue.
    thanks/ashu

    You need to have your prerequisites in place for the automated creation of the purchase requisition before the purchase order can be raised:
    You may already have done this, but check that your material has the purchasing information on it (trxn MM02, purchasing tab), that a purchasing information record exists for that material and vendor in that purchasing org (trxn ME12), check that a source list exists as well (trxn ME02). If you have created the source list or purchasing info record after the sales order has been created then you will need to go into trxn ME56 to assign them manually. That should release the PO to be created.
    In standard 3rd party, the PO is created using ME59 (prog RM06BB20), which can be run as a batch job.
